British Airways has made an immediate decision to discontinue operating its Airbus A380 aircraft on a significant route, effective this winter season. The airline’s announcement confirms they will cease flying the iconic double-deck jetliner to a highly favored travel location. Details regarding the specific route remain undisclosed at this time, but the move represents a notable shift in British Airways' fleet strategy. Passengers currently booked on flights utilizing the A380 for that particular destination should anticipate revised arrangements as the carrier adapts its operations. This change underscores evolving passenger demand and operational considerations within the aviation industry.
